Funeral homes in Annabella, Utah, are deeply integrated into the fabric of our community. They are often family-owned businesses that understand the values, traditions, and needs of local residents. Their primary role is to guide you through the practical and emotional steps following a loss. This includes caring for your loved one with the utmost respect, assisting with necessary paperwork like death certificates, and helping you plan a service that truly reflects the individual's life and your family's wishes. Whether you envision a traditional funeral service at a local church, a graveside committal at the Annabella Cemetery, or a more contemporary celebration of life, a compassionate funeral director will listen and help bring your vision to fruition.
One of the most valuable aspects of working with a local funeral home is the personalized care they offer. In a small town, directors often know families personally, which allows for a deeply empathetic approach. They can help incorporate meaningful local traditions, whether that involves a specific religious custom common in our area or a community-focused gathering. Furthermore, they have established relationships with local cemeteries, florists, and clergy, which can simplify the coordination process immensely. It's important to remember that you have choices. You can schedule a time to visit a funeral home in advance to ask questions, understand their service options, and discuss pricing without any pressure. This allows you to make informed decisions based on your family's emotional needs and budget.
